From the NYBG website: "With vibrant marigold blooms and a colorful community *ofrenda*, the rich traditions of Día de los Muertos come to the garden for a celebration of memory, life, and renewal—new this year at NYBG. Friendly spirit guides lead the way to joyful encounters with artfully arranged *calaveras* and a larger-than-life *Catrina* adorned with colorful flowers. Celebrate loved ones with music and crafts on weekends, while experiencing joyful moments of reflection among fall’s golden foliage and festive pumpkins. Be sure to join us on Sunday, November 1 at 2 p.m. for the Día de los Muertos parade!"
